Who is eligible to use the 2015 Employee Expense Organizer Form 2106?
The form is intended for employees in the US who incur work-related expenses that they wish to track and report for tax deductions.
What is the deadline for submitting the 2015 tax forms?
Typically, tax forms must be submitted by April 15th following the tax year. For 2015 taxes, ensure your submission aligns with this deadline.
How can I submit the completed form?
You can submit the form by downloading it and including it with your federal tax return or using electronic submission methods if supported.
Are there any supporting documents required with the form?
Yes, you may need to include receipts or documentation that supports your reported work-related expenses.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include missing fields, miscalculating expenses, and failing to attach necessary supporting documents.
How long does it take to process the form once submitted?
Processing times can vary; generally, you should allow several weeks for your submission to be processed by the IRS.
Do I need to notarize the Employee Expense Organizer Form 2106?
No, notarization is not required for this form; however, it’s essential to ensure all information is accurate and complete.
